First things first, feed them high-quality food. 4, 5, or 6 Stylish Sweetie star foods at http://dogfoodanalysis.com/dog_food_reviews/ are good. Registered User Joined: Monday, 19th of April 2010, 11:04:52 You can add also salmon oil to their food, which is good for the coat. Posts: 1283 Viewed 17283 times How often are you bathing them? Bathing too frequently can dry the skin &
coat, you should wait at least 4-6 weeks between baths, longer if you can.
And regular brushing helps too.
